### Escalation: SnapDeck snapshot failures

Snapshot diffs in SnapDeck plugins block the merge queue. Steps: re-render locally, confirm the diff is intentional, update golden files, re-run CI. Flaky renders: retry once, then quarantine the component. Do not bypass the gate yourself — plugin authors lack override rights. If blocked more than two hours, escalate to the Renderline crew at the address below.

alerts address for kafof-bagag: kasael@olvarqdyn.corp

**14:22** — Rollback complete; the Panfork recipe-scaling calculator is back on the previous release. Root cause looks like the new fraction-reduction path rounding yeast quantities to zero for batches under 0.5x, which, yeah, explains the flat-bread complaints. Nobody caught it because the test fixtures only cover whole-number scaling. Reviewer takeaway: demand fractional fixtures on anything touching unit math. The bad build is quarantined and tagged for forensics with the token below.

pipeline stamp: htk4_66df

## Tailgate CLI — Environments

Tailgate is the internal CLI for tailing service logs at Fennelworks. It supports three environments: dev, staging, and prod, each with its own ingest endpoint and retention window. Release managers should confirm the target environment before cutting a release, since prod tailing requires elevated scopes. The active configuration for each environment is resolved at startup and shown below.

config for yahof-tajop:
zorath:
  pin: 7493
  metrics_host: metrics.zorath.tolvaqsys.internal
  tenant: praiel
  seal: seal_fd9cd4f1

## Tuning

The waveform preview in Chirplet renders downsampled peaks rather than raw samples, so most of the perf story lives in a handful of knobs. When reviewing, keep in mind that the bucket size trades accuracy for render speed, and the redraw debounce was bumped after the Karnwell demo stuttered on long podcast files. Nothing here is magic — just numbers that survived profiling. If you want to poke at them, the current constants are listed here.

tuning table, yahap-hahip:
BUDGETS = {
    "praiel": 88,
    "quenox": 61,
    "nordor": 332,
    "gorix": 835,
    "ruswyn": 186,
}